Optimized JPEG: Difference between revisions

From binaryoption
Jump to navigation Jump to search
Баннер1
(@pipegas_WP)
 
(No difference)

Latest revision as of 20:16, 8 May 2025

    1. Optimized JPEG

简介

作为一名在金融市场(特别是二元期权)中长期从业的分析师,我经常需要处理大量的图像数据,用于技术分析、模式识别以及市场情绪的评估。图像的质量和加载速度直接影响分析效率和交易决策。因此,理解和应用优化JPEG图像技术至关重要。本文旨在为初学者提供一份详尽的指南,解释什么是优化后的JPEG图像,为什么它很重要,以及如何实现它,并探讨其在金融市场数据分析中的潜在应用。虽然JPEG优化看似与金融交易无关,但其背后的原理——效率、数据压缩和信号处理——与技术分析量化交易的核心思想息息相关。

JPEG 图像基础

JPEG(Joint Photographic Experts Group)是一种广泛使用的图像格式,特别适合于存储和压缩全彩色照片。它采用有损压缩算法,这意味着在压缩过程中会丢失一些图像数据,但通常可以忽略不计,尤其是在适当的压缩级别下。JPEG的压缩原理基于离散余弦变换(DCT),它将图像数据转换到频域,然后丢弃高频成分(人眼对高频成分不敏感)。

  • **色彩空间:** JPEG通常使用YCbCr色彩空间,将图像分成亮度(Y)和色度(Cb和Cr)三个分量。亮度信息保留更多的细节,而色度信息可以进行更强的压缩。
  • **量化:** 这是JPEG压缩的关键步骤。DCT系数经过量化处理,将高频系数减小,从而减少数据量。量化表决定了压缩的程度。
  • **熵编码:** 量化后的系数使用哈夫曼编码算术编码进行熵编码,进一步压缩数据。

为什么需要优化 JPEG 图像?

虽然JPEG格式本身已经提供了压缩功能,但未经优化的JPEG图像可能存在以下问题:

  • **文件大小过大:** 导致网页加载速度慢,影响用户体验,在金融数据分析中,读取和处理大型图像文件会降低效率。
  • **图像质量差:** 过度压缩会导致图像出现块状效应(artifacting),降低图像的清晰度和可读性,影响技术分析的准确性。
  • **元数据冗余:** JPEG文件可能包含不必要的元数据,例如相机信息和地理位置信息,增加文件大小。
  • **不一致的压缩设置:** 在不同的图像处理软件中使用不同的压缩设置,会导致图像质量和文件大小的不一致,不利于数据分析和比较。

优化后的JPEG图像旨在解决这些问题,在保证可接受的图像质量的前提下,尽可能减小文件大小,提高加载速度和效率。

JPEG 优化技术

以下是一些常用的JPEG优化技术:

1. **选择合适的压缩级别:** 压缩级别越高,文件大小越小,但图像质量也会下降。需要根据图像内容和应用场景选择合适的压缩级别。通常建议使用70-90的压缩级别,以达到图像质量和文件大小之间的平衡。这类似于在风险管理中寻找风险承受能力与潜在回报之间的平衡。 2. **优化量化表:** 可以自定义量化表,以更精细地控制压缩过程。例如,可以减小对亮度信息的量化程度,保留更多的细节,同时增加对色度信息的量化程度,减少色度信息的损失。 3. **渐进式 JPEG:** 渐进式JPEG允许图像在加载过程中逐步显示,先显示低分辨率的版本,然后逐渐提高分辨率。这可以改善用户体验,尤其是在网络速度较慢的情况下。类似在期权定价中使用分步方法逐步逼近理论价格。 4. **去除元数据:** 删除不必要的元数据,例如Exif数据和ICC配置文件,可以减小文件大小。 5. **色彩空间优化:** 确保使用合适的色彩空间。对于一些图像,可以使用灰度图像代替彩色图像,以减小文件大小。 6. **使用优化工具:** 有许多专门的JPEG优化工具,例如:

   *   JPEGtran:  一个无损JPEG优化工具,可以重新排列JPEG文件中的数据,以提高压缩效率。
   *   OptiPNG: 虽然主要用于PNG图像,但也可以用于优化JPEG图像的元数据。
   *   ImageOptim:  一个Mac OS X上的图像优化工具,可以自动应用多种优化技术。
   *   TinyPNG:  一个在线图像优化工具,可以使用有损压缩技术减小PNG和JPEG文件的大小。
   *   Kraken.io: 一个在线图像优化工具,提供多种优化选项。

7. **使用最新的JPEG标准:** 较新的JPEG标准(例如JPEG 2000和JPEG XR)提供了更高的压缩效率和更好的图像质量。然而,这些标准并非所有浏览器和图像处理软件都支持。

JPEG 优化工具对比

JPEG 优化工具对比
工具名称 平台 优化类型 优点 缺点
JPEGtran 跨平台 无损优化 速度快,无损 功能有限
OptiPNG 跨平台 元数据优化 简单易用 主要针对PNG
ImageOptim Mac OS X 多种优化 自动化程度高 仅限Mac OS X
TinyPNG 在线 有损优化 易于使用,效果好 需要上传图像
Kraken.io 在线 多种优化 提供多种选项 需要付费

JPEG 优化在金融市场数据分析中的应用

  • **K线图和技术指标:** 许多金融交易平台使用K线图和技术指标来分析市场趋势。这些图表通常包含大量的图像数据,优化这些图像可以提高平台的加载速度和响应速度。例如,优化MACD指标的图像显示,可以更快地识别买入和卖出信号。
  • **热图:** 热图用于可视化金融数据,例如相关性矩阵和成交量分布。优化热图可以提高数据分析的效率。例如,使用优化后的热图分析期权链的数据,可以更快速地识别潜在的交易机会。
  • **新闻和社交媒体分析:** 金融市场分析师经常使用新闻和社交媒体数据来评估市场情绪。这些数据通常包含大量的图像,例如新闻配图和社交媒体头像。优化这些图像可以提高数据处理的速度和效率。例如,通过分析新闻图像的情绪,可以预测波动率的变化。
  • **算法交易:** 在高频交易算法交易中,图像处理的速度和效率至关重要。优化后的JPEG图像可以减少数据传输的时间,提高算法的执行速度。
  • **风险模型:** 图像数据可以用于构建风险模型,例如信用风险模型和市场风险模型。优化图像数据可以提高模型的准确性和可靠性。例如,利用优化后的图像数据分析希腊字母的变化,可以更好地控制交易风险。
  • **量化策略回测:** 在回测量化交易策略时,需要处理大量的历史数据,包括图像数据。优化图像数据可以缩短回测的时间,提高回测的效率。
  • **成交量分析:** 使用优化后的图像显示成交量数据,可以更清晰地识别成交量模式和趋势。
  • **支撑阻力位识别:** 优化后的图像可以帮助交易者更清晰地识别图表上的支撑位阻力位
  • **形态识别:** 优化后的图像可以更有效地支持技术形态的识别,例如头肩顶和双底形态。
  • **情绪分析:** 利用图像识别技术和优化后的图像数据,可以分析新闻报道和社交媒体上的图像,从而评估市场情绪。
  • **数据可视化:** 优化后的图像可以用于创建更清晰、更易于理解的金融数据可视化报告。
  • **机器学习模型:** 优化后的图像数据可以作为机器学习模型的输入,用于预测市场趋势和价格波动,例如使用神经网络进行预测。
  • **关联分析:** 利用优化后的图像数据,可以进行关联分析,例如分析新闻事件与市场波动之间的关系。
  • **异常检测:** 使用优化后的图像数据,可以进行异常检测,例如识别市场操纵行为。
  • **时间序列分析:** 优化后的图像可以用于时间序列分析,例如分析市场趋势和周期性变化。

结论

优化后的JPEG图像不仅可以提高图像质量和加载速度,还可以提高金融市场数据分析的效率和准确性。通过选择合适的压缩级别、优化量化表、去除元数据和使用优化工具,可以有效地减小JPEG文件的大小,提高数据处理的速度。在金融市场中,效率至关重要,因此优化JPEG图像对于交易者和分析师来说是一项重要的技能。 掌握这些技术,如同精通货币对的特性,有助于在竞争激烈的市场中获得优势。

立即开始交易

注册 IQ Option (最低存款 $10) 开设 Pocket Option 账户 (最低存款 $5)

加入我们的社区

订阅我们的 Telegram 频道 @strategybin 获取: ✓ 每日交易信号 ✓ 独家策略分析 ✓ 市场趋势警报 ✓ 新手教育资源

Баннер